public class InMemoryPackageRepository extends GeneralFSPackageRepository
Modifier and Type | Class and Description |
---|---|
class |
InMemoryPackageRepository.InMemoryPackageSource
InMemoryPackageSource.
|
GeneralFSPackageRepository.FSPackageEntityNotAvailableException, GeneralFSPackageRepository.FSPackageSource
basePath
Constructor and Description |
---|
InMemoryPackageRepository(PackageID pkgID,
String basePath,
String name,
byte[] code) |
Modifier and Type | Method and Description |
---|---|
Set<PackageID> |
listPackages(int maxDepth) |
PackageEntity |
loadPackage(PackageID pkgID) |
PackageEntity |
loadPackage(PackageID pkgID,
String entryName) |
generatePath, generatePathOld, lookupPackageSource, lookupPackageSource
public PackageEntity loadPackage(PackageID pkgID)
loadPackage
in interface PackageRepository
loadPackage
in class GeneralFSPackageRepository
public PackageEntity loadPackage(PackageID pkgID, String entryName)
loadPackage
in interface PackageRepository
loadPackage
in class GeneralFSPackageRepository
public Set<PackageID> listPackages(int maxDepth)
listPackages
in interface PackageRepository
listPackages
in class GeneralFSPackageRepository
Copyright © 2018 WSO2. All rights reserved.